The life of Hollywood icon Audrey Hepburn will be heading to the small screen with a new TV series being developed about her life.The Good Wife writer-producer Jacqueline Hoyt has come aboard to write the drama series, according to a new report from Variety.The show will be a joint production between the Italian production company Wildside and Fremantle, which is coming off hits like The Young Pope.
